ОтветитьGreat info on the printing stuff, but I have to question the wisdom of attaching a bottle of fuel to a machine that sometimes catches fire. Rare, for sure, but that bottle could be the difference between a little fire that quickly runs out of fuel and one that now has the means to expand its horizons.

ОтветитьIf your getting raised lines in your print's first layer, the print head it too low; raise the head +0.2mm and try again. Cleaning with a wire brush is also a must if you've been using glue sticks for dimensional challenged filaments, and then go back to PLA.

ОтветитьNot sure if helpful for others, but I took the liberty of noting out Chuck's tips. I believe all these settings are for Cura.
1) Level the bed
2) Clean the bed with IPA
3a) Under 'Material': Bump up printing temp (up 5 degrees, or 10 on glass bed)
3b) Initial layer even hotter (around 215)
4) Under 'Quality' : Change Initial Layer Line Width - usually 100%, but change to between 115% to 125%
5) Under 'Walls' : Check "Outer Before Inner Walls"
6) Under 'Speed' : Slow down initial layer. Initial Layer Speed = 20.0 mm/s, Initial Layer Print Speed 20.0 mm/s, Initial Layer Travel Speed 35.0 mm/s
7a) Under 'Top/Bottom' : Change 'Bottom Pattern Initial Layer' to Concentric (default is Lines)
7b) Check the 'Connect Top/Bottom Polygons' (default is off)
Nb. At time of writing, it seems "Walls" options are slightly different now. There is an 'Optimise Wall Printing Order', and a subsequent 'Wall Ordering' option. Its default is "Inside to Outside", with the alternative option being 'Outside to Inside'. I expect this new option is similar to Chuck's original intention for this step.
